%description
DB Browser for SQLite (DB4S) is a high quality, visual, open source tool to
create, design, and edit database files compatible with SQLite.

It is for users and developers wanting to create databases, search, and edit
data. It uses a familiar spreadsheet-like interface, and you don't need to
learn complicated SQL commands.

Controls and wizards are available for users to:
- Create and compact database files
- Create, define, modify and delete tables
- Create, define and delete indexes
- Browse, edit, add and delete records
- Search records
- Import and export records as text
- Import and export tables from/to CSV files
- Import and export databases from/to SQL dump files
- Issue SQL queries and inspect the results
- Examine a log of all SQL commands issued by the application
- Plot simple graphs based on table or query data
